AutoCAD 2014, released in March 2013, operates on a modular multilingual architecture. Unlike modern Autodesk products that use the Autodesk Desktop App or Language Manager, AutoCAD 2014 relies on ( .exe or .msi installers) to switch the UI (menus, ribbons, command line, tooltips) and documentation. These do not translate custom objects, third-party plugins, or the Windows OS interface.
Advanced users can use the -lang switch in the shortcut properties (e.g., -lang en-US ) to force a specific language to load.
